VPhD is an online community dedicated to non-academic and non-faculty careers for PhDs in the humanities, social sciences, and STEM fields. Purdue’s membership gives students access to:

  • Hiring Success Stories: these are detailed narratives about how individuals got a certain job, including information about their interview and the actual CV or resume and cover letter used for their successful job application. VPhD HSS Narrative
  • supportive and confidential discussion forums (including virtual panels of post-academic professionals)
  • networking opportunities with graduate students and professionals (the Power Search is an advanced search option)VPhD Member Search
  • local meetups of VPhD users
  • access to social media platforms such as Twitter <@VersatilePhD> and LinkedIn <Versatile PhD>
